What is a part time phlebotomist?

Part-time phlebotomy jobs involve working as a phlebotomist on a schedule that is less than full-time, usually ranging from a few hours per week to around 30 hours. Phlebotomists are healthcare professionals who draw blood from patients for tests, transfusions, research, or donations. Part-time positions are common in hospitals, clinics, blood donation centers, and laboratories, often providing flexibility for students, parents, or those seeking supplemental income. These roles require proper training and certification according to local regulations.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a part time phlebotomist?

To thrive as a Part Time Phlebotomist, you need proficiency in venipuncture, specimen handling, and infection control, typically supported by completion of a phlebotomy training program and relevant certification (such as CPT or PBT). Familiarity with laboratory information systems, blood collection equipment, and safety protocols is essential. Attention to detail, strong communication, and a calm, compassionate manner help build trust with patients and ensure accurate sample collection. These skills and qualities are vital for patient safety, specimen integrity, and efficient workflow in medical settings.

What is the difference between Part Time Phlebotomy vs Part Time Medical Assistant?

AspectPart Time PhlebotomyPart Time Medical Assistant
CertificationsPhlebotomy certification often requiredCPR and basic medical training typically required
Work EnvironmentClinics, labs, hospitals for blood drawsClinics, doctor’s offices, outpatient settings
Job DutiesDrawing blood, specimen collectionVital signs, patient prep, basic clinical tasks
Industry UsageHealthcare, diagnostic labsPrimary care, outpatient clinics

Part Time Phlebotomy focuses on blood collection and specimen handling, often requiring specific certification. Part Time Medical Assistants perform broader clinical tasks in outpatient settings. Both roles are vital in healthcare but differ in scope and certification requirements.

Why is it so hard to get a job as a part time phlebotomy?

Part time phlebotomy positions are competitive because many healthcare facilities prefer full-time staff for consistency and coverage. Additionally, employers often require certification, experience, and flexibility, which can limit available openings for part-time roles.
